当前位置: 代码迷 >> PHP >> 如何替换MYSQL中某字段的内容,参数替换
  详细解决方案

如何替换MYSQL中某字段的内容,参数替换

热度:76   发布时间:2016-04-28 18:13:43.0
怎么替换MYSQL中某字段的内容,参数替换
比如内容是
引用
*********.php?haode=yes********<b>789</b>**********
*********.php?haode=yes********<b>246</b>**********
*********.php?haode=yes********<b>221</b>**********
*********.php?haode=yes********<b>687</b>**********
*********.php?haode=yes********<b>215</b>**********

需要替换成
引用
*********.php?type=789********<b>789</b>**********
*********.php?type=246********<b>246</b>**********
*********.php?type=221********<b>221</b>**********
*********.php?type=687********<b>687</b>**********
*********.php?type=215********<b>215</b>**********





------解决思路----------------------
update tbl_name 
set field=REPLACE(field, 'haode=yes', CONCAT('type=', SUBSTRING_INDEX(SUBSTRING_INDEX(field, '</b>', 1), '<b>', -1))
  相关解决方案